Trump casts doubt over participation in September debate against Harris
Former President Donald Trump, who is back on the campaign trail, is stoking doubts about whether he’ll show up for the September presidential debate against Vice President Kamala Harris. There is also a dispute over audio during the debate and if mics should be muted when the other candidate is speaking.

How to protect student athletes amid dangerous heat across the country
Intense heat is creating dangerous conditions for student-athletes across the country. “CBS Mornings” spoke to one school in New Jersey using a device that measures “wet bulb globe temperature.” The number shows how much heat stress an athlete may be experiencing.
Some evacuation orders remain amid fears of a second landslide in Ketchikan, Alaska
Officials say conditions could lead to more landslides in Ketchikan, Alaska, after a deadly landslide plowed across roads and into homes on Sunday. One person died and dozens of homes were evacuated.
As deaths of endangered panthers mount, 3 kittens spotted in forest
These are the only births of Florida panther kittens that the Florida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ission has documented in 2024.
